Okay,

  Here is/was the deal. Archlinux had issues with it's dkms package. There
were multiple updates upstream and Arch follows upstream. The packages updated
and dates were:

[2021-08-31T02:51:33-0500] [ALPM] upgraded dkms (2.8.4-1 -> 2.8.5-1)
[2021-09-05T20:29:01-0500] [ALPM] upgraded dkms (2.8.5-1 -> 2.8.6-1)
[2021-09-12T23:13:51-0500] [ALPM] upgraded dkms (2.8.6-1 -> 2.8.6-2)

  The dkms 2.8.6-1 package was acting odd, leaving old folders for drivers for
vbox versions that no longer existed on the system. When I updated to 5.14.2
with dkms-2.8.6-1 the vboxsf module failed to build for whatever reasons. (I
forced a rebuild on the guest twice but it still didn't build correctly)

  Today I updated to the Arch package dkms-2.8.6-2 and updated the kernel to
5.14.3. With the new dkms, the vboxsf module built just like it was supposed
to and everything is working fine on 5.14.

  So while I don't know exactly why vboxsf didn't build correctly with 5.14.2,
but I strongly suspect it was due to the issue with the dkms package.

  You are correct, the testbuild ver. r146688 support the 5.14 kernel just fine.
